Why Choose Crypto Payroll?

Opting for crypto payroll can offer several advantages for businesses:

  • Faster Transactions: Crypto payments often process faster than traditional banking methods, reducing payroll delays.
  • Global Reach: Cryptocurrencies enable businesses to pay international employees without the usual currency exchange fees.
  • Employee Attraction: Offering crypto as a payment option can help attract tech-savvy talent interested in modern compensation methods.
  • Enhanced Security: Cryptographic techniques used in blockchain technology provide secure payment processing.

Top Crypto Payroll Solutions for 2026

As we approach 2026, several platforms are leading the charge in the crypto payroll industry:

Coinbase Payroll

Coinbase, one of the most recognized names in the crypto space, offers a robust payroll service. It enables employees to receive their salaries in various cryptocurrencies while ensuring compliance with U.S. regulations.

Bitwage

Bitwage is a pioneer in crypto payroll solutions, allowing employees to receive a portion of their wages in Bitcoin and other cryptocurrencies. Its user-friendly interface simplifies the payroll process.

Gilded

Gilded focuses on accounting and tax compliance for crypto payroll. The platform offers integration with various accounting software, making it easier for businesses to stay compliant while managing payroll.

Payroll Network

This platform is tailored for businesses looking to pay employees in multiple cryptocurrencies. With an emphasis on decentralized finance (DeFi), it aims to streamline payroll processes for companies of all sizes.

Navigating Regulations and Compliance

One of the biggest challenges businesses face when implementing crypto payroll is navigating the regulatory landscape. Compliance with local laws is crucial, especially in the ASEAN region, where regulations can vary significantly from one country to another.

Understanding Local Laws

Companies must familiarize themselves with the specific regulations related to cryptocurrency in their respective countries. For example, Indonesia is currently working on refining its regulations surrounding blockchain and cryptocurrency usage. Staying updated on these changes is essential for businesses operating in this market.

Implementing Best Practices

To ensure compliance and smooth implementation of crypto payroll, businesses should:

  • Consult with legal experts specializing in cryptocurrency regulations.
  • Integrate reliable crypto payroll software that updates according to regulatory changes.
  • Educate employees about their rights and responsibilities regarding crypto payments.
